For <br /> purposes of determining the Conversion Payment, the total monthly heating energy content of the <br /> LFG measured at Meter Point A(the"Conversion MMBTU HHV") shall be obtained by dividing <br /> the product of(a)the Meter Point A Methane Content,and(b) 1,012,by 1,000,000. Expressed in <br /> a formula,the Conversion MMBTU HHV=Meter Point A Methane Content x 1012_ 1,000,000. <br /> 119. For a given month during the Term of this Agreement, the Conversion Payment <br /> shall be equal to the product of(a)the Conversion Percentage,as such percentage may be adjusted <br /> in accordance with Subpart E of this Article VII, and (b) the product obtained by multiplying (i) <br /> the Conversion MMBTU HHV for such month by(ii)the lesser of the BTU Equivalent Price or the <br /> Adjusted BTU Equivalent Price. Expressed in a formula, the County's monthly Conversion <br /> Payment = (4660.166 (as may be adjusted) x (Conversion MMBTU HHV) x BTU Equivalent <br /> Price or Adjusted BTU Equivalent Price, whichever is less. A sample calculation of the <br /> Conversion Payment is shown in Exhibit F. <br /> 120.
